Roofers in Hayling Island

Postcodes covered: PO11 · 11 miles from our Portsmouth base

Hayling Island sits across the bridge from Havant, exposed to the open Solent on three sides. Salt-air and wind exposure here is severe — we see more flat-roof failures, lifted ridges and lead corrosion per house on Hayling than anywhere else on this stretch of coast. Cheap repairs do not last on this island, and we will tell you that on the quote.

The housing mix is varied. Eastoke and the southern point are dominated by inter-war and post-war bungalows, many of them with low-pitch roofs that punish under-specified felt. We re-cover those in EPDM as standard — properly bonded, with code 4 lead upstands and powder-coated edge trims that survive the salt. The older centre around Mengham and West Town has a mix of Victorian terrace and Edwardian seafront property where lead chimney flashings and ridge mortar are the regular jobs. Northney and Tournerbury at the top of the island have larger detached houses, often with substantial chimneys and complex roofs — survey work and proper scaffolding matters here.

Access to Hayling means crossing the single road bridge, which adds 15-20 minutes versus mainland Havant. We factor that into the working day rather than the price — a Hayling job is the same rate as Havant once we are on the roof. We do not charge a travel premium for PO11, but we will not quote an emergency single-tile callout; minimum charges apply for the bridge.

We recommend Hayling clients budget for the marine specification on the parts of the roof that face weather: code 4 lead minimum on flashings, dry-fix ridges and verges on any re-roof, marine-grade fixings on fascias. The cost difference over a normal Hampshire spec is small. The lifespan difference is large.
